Descurainia depressa
Family: Brassicaceae
What it is like
A herb. It grows each year from seed.
Where it is found
It is a temperate plant.
Countries/locations it is found in
Argentina, Bolivia, Chile, Peru, South America
How it is used for food
The seeds are eaten raw.
Edible parts
Seeds
